[−][src]Struct elastictea::pour::PourEsTea
Methods
impl PourEsTea
[src]
Wrapper to simplifiy the creation of the Pour Ingredient to be used in the rettle Pot.
pub fn new<T: Tea + Send + Serialize + 'static>(
name: &str,
params: PourEsArg
) -> Box<Pour>
[src]
name: &str,
params: PourEsArg
) -> Box<Pour>
Returns the Pour Ingredient to be added to the rettle
Pot.
Arguments
name
- Ingredient name.source
- Ingredient source.params
- Params data structure holding the EsClient and params for sending docs.
Auto Trait Implementations
impl Sync for PourEsTea
impl Send for PourEsTea
impl Unpin for PourEsTea
impl RefUnwindSafe for PourEsTea
impl UnwindSafe for PourEsTea
Blanket Implementations
impl<T> From<T> for T
[src]
impl<T, U> Into<U> for T where
U: From<T>,
[src]
U: From<T>,
impl<T, U> TryFrom<U> for T where
U: Into<T>,
[src]
U: Into<T>,
type Error = Infallible
The type returned in the event of a conversion error.
fn try_from(value: U) -> Result<T, <T as TryFrom<U>>::Error>
[src]
impl<T, U> TryInto<U> for T where
U: TryFrom<T>,
[src]
U: TryFrom<T>,
type Error = <U as TryFrom<T>>::Error
The type returned in the event of a conversion error.
fn try_into(self) -> Result<U, <U as TryFrom<T>>::Error>
[src]
impl<T> BorrowMut<T> for T where
T: ?Sized,
[src]
T: ?Sized,
fn borrow_mut(&mut self) -> &mut T
[src]
impl<T> Borrow<T> for T where
T: ?Sized,
[src]
T: ?Sized,
impl<T> Any for T where
T: 'static + ?Sized,
[src]
T: 'static + ?Sized,
impl<T> Erased for T
impl<T> Same<T> for T
type Output = T
Should always be Self
impl<SS, SP> SupersetOf<SS> for SP where
SS: SubsetOf<SP>,
SS: SubsetOf<SP>,
fn to_subset(&self) -> Option<SS>
fn is_in_subset(&self) -> bool
unsafe fn to_subset_unchecked(&self) -> SS
fn from_subset(element: &SS) -> SP
impl<T, U> TryInto<U> for T where
U: TryFrom<T>,
U: TryFrom<T>,